Title: Inventor Jean-Philippe Meyer: Pioneering Innovations in Pharmaceutical Compounds
Introduction
Jean-Philippe Meyer is a notable inventor based in Holland, PA, USA, recognized for his significant contributions to the field of biochemical innovations. With a portfolio that includes five patents, Meyer has demonstrated exceptional expertise in developing compounds aimed at addressing critical health challenges, particularly those related to bone health.
Latest Patents
Meyer’s latest patents include groundbreaking innovations such as "Dialkyl ureas as calcitonin mimetics." This invention describes dialkyl urea compounds that function as calcitonin mimetics, which are valuable in treating diseases associated with bone resorption. Furthermore, these calcitonin mimetics play a crucial role in assays designed to determine calcitonin receptor activity.
Another notable patent is "Combinatorial libraries of bicyclic guanidine derivatives and compounds therein." This invention introduces a streamlined method for the combinatorial synthesis and screening of bicyclic guanidine compounds. The invention not only outlines the compounds produced through this synthesis but also details their potential applications.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Jean-Philippe Meyer has been associated with leading research organizations where he has applied his extensive knowledge in biochemistry. Notable companies he has worked with include Zymogenetics, Inc. and Trega Biosciences, Inc. These experiences have allowed him to refine his skills in developing novel therapeutic compounds and enhancing pharmaceutical research.
